Explore a captivating conference talk on Bounded Cohomology and dynamics, delivered by Federico Rodriguez-Hertz from Penn State University. Delve into the world of dynamical systems as part of the International Conference celebrating Marcelo Viana's 60th birthday. Gain insights from one of the field's leading researchers during this 44-minute presentation, which covers active topics and new developments in the dynamics community. Hosted by the Instituto de Matemática Pura e Aplicada (IMPA) in Rio de Janeiro, this talk is part of a broader event featuring top researchers and cutting-edge advancements in dynamical systems.
